How they compare

Syria currently reports 985.05 hectares against 877.22 hectares in Albania, a difference of 107.83 hectares.

That makes Syria's figure about 1.1 times Albania's.

The two have swapped places 9 times across 24 shared years of data; in 2001 it was Albania ahead.

Albania ranks 130th and Syria ranks 127th of 197 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Albania averaged higher in 2 and Syria in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Albania Syria Difference Ahead
2000s 2,412 hectares 459.84 hectares 1,952 hectares Albania
2010s 1,661 hectares 1,637 hectares 24.69 hectares Albania
2020s 1,644 hectares 1,954 hectares 310.33 hectares Syria

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
